Sha256: 831a49b1b90cf325d8592dd80f30dfd4e14f4a0e506b513ef02dab8c740c2a16

Contents?: true

Size: 318 Bytes

Versions: 4

Compression:

Stored size: 318 Bytes

Contents

module Railsthemes
  class GemfileUtils
    def self.rails_version gemfile_contents = nil
      gemfile_contents ||= Utils.read_file('Gemfile.lock')
      specs = Utils.gemspecs(gemfile_contents)
      rails = specs.select{ |x| x.name == 'rails' }.first
      rails.version if rails && rails.version
    end
  end
end

Version data entries

4 entries across 4 versions & 1 rubygems

Version Path
railsthemes-2.1.3 lib/railsthemes/gemfile_utils.rb
railsthemes-2.1.2 lib/railsthemes/gemfile_utils.rb
railsthemes-2.1.1 lib/railsthemes/gemfile_utils.rb
railsthemes-2.1.0 lib/railsthemes/gemfile_utils.rb